Roma look to extend their winning streak in Serie A when they travel to Stadio Friuli to take on Udinese in their Matchday 29 tie on Sunday night with kickoff at 20:00.
Udinese did well to overcome Sampdoria 2-1 in their previous top-flight match at home last Saturday, with goals form Gerard Deulofeu and Destiny Udogie ending Bianconeri’s three-match winless run in Serie A.
They remain in 14th spot, with 29 points from 26 matches, but are now seven points above the relegation zone with a game in hand on the 18th-placed Venezia. They will be looking to build on their last win as they seek to keep climbing away from the drop zone.
In their way though, stands Roma who they have lost to in 15 of their last 17 encounters. Roma are also currently in a good mood having won their last three games in a row across all competitions, recording a 1-0 win against both Spezia and Atalanta in Serie A, before overcoming Vitesse with the similar score line in Europa Conference League.
They have now lost just one of their last nine games across all competitions while have not lost in their last seven Serie A matches. As a result their now sit sixth level on 47 points with the fifth-placed Atalanta while are six points outside the top-four places.
They will be looking to continue their run to boost their Champions League finish hopes and will fancy their chances having not lost to Udinese in their last six Serie A matches, claiming maximum points in six matches.
Udinese vs Roma head to head
Both sides have met in 59 encounters since 1993 with Roma claiming 33 victories while Udinese have claimed 16 victories and there have been 10 draws.
- Roma 1-0 Udinese 23/09/21
- Roma 3-0 Udinese 14/02/21
- Udinese 0-1 Roma 03/10/20
- Roma 0-2 Udinese 02/07/20
- Udinese 0-4 Roma 30/10/19

Udinese team news
Udinese will be without Walace due to suspension.
Roma team news
Roma will be without Leonardo Spinazzola due to injury, while Henrikh Mkhitaryan and marash Kumbula are suspended.
